Details of IFSC Code for Indian Bank, Mcb Anna Salai, Chennai
The table below shows the main details of the IFSC Code IDIB000M372 for the Indian Bank branch in Chennai, which falls under the Chennai district in Tamil Nadu.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Indian Bank |
| IFSC Code | IDIB000M372 |
| Branch | Mcb Anna Salai |
| City | Chennai |
| District | Chennai |
| State | Tamil Nadu |
| Address | 42 1St Floor Gee Gee Complex Anna Salai Chennai Hpo Chennai Pin 600002 |

Format of the IFSC Code IDIB000M372
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Indian Bank,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Indian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
- 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Mcb Anna Salai in Chennai.
For example, the IFSC Code IDIB000M372 of Indian Bank for the Mcb Anna Salai bran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Chennai and Tamil Nadu accurately.

How to Use IFSC Code IDIB000M372 for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code IDIB000M372 for the Mcb Anna Salai branch of Indian Bank in Chennai,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code IDIB000M372. The transfer is completed in batches. It is useful for both person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for payments over 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Indian Bank IFSC Code IDIB000M372.
No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Indian Bank Mcb Anna Salai in Chennai,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
